Should Be Using Firefox? The Top 5 Reasons Why.

By: Michael Primius

Firefox is the new browser from the Mozilla Foundation, which was built to carefully support the many standards given by the W3C Consortium (in charge of defining a common way to display web pages, so they display the same in different browsers) while being designed with security in mind.

Also, the security of Firefox is much better than other browsers because it was designed to be secure since its inception. Instead to creating a "bloated" product with a lot of features, they thought it was better that features could be added by users and created a mechanism called "plugins", which are created by third parties and add the functionality that users demand.

Here are the top 5 reasons why you should be using Firefox:

1. Respect of Standards. Firefox works following the standards dictated by the W3C Consortium, meaning that all pages built with those standards should be shown exactly the same in all browsers that respect those standards. Microsoft included functionality with the intention to keep users from using other browsers, which is felt as "bad behavior" by the programming community in general.

2. Improvement and continuous development. Internet Explorer developed many versions of his browser through 1,995 till 2,001 and then, when Internet Explorer got more than 90% market share, developments stopped until recently, when they started to lose market share. Also, Microsoft wasn't fair in the war because they included Explorer in every product they could, while Netscape (the competing browser at the time) couldn't do anything similar.

3. Proven Security. When the US Computer Emergency and Response Team (CERT) recommends that you should be using any browser other than Internet Explorer, certainly you should listen. In this article: http://www.securityfocus.com/news/8998 they warn people about the security problems of Internet Explorer. Firefox was developed with security in mind, so it is much less vulnerable.

4. Commitment. The Mozilla Foundation is constantly developing never programs and solutions for users, regardless of market share or earning because all their products are free. They created Thunderbird (to read email), NVU (a web page editor) and many other useful programs.

5. Firefox is open source. Nobody knows what is running inside Internet Explorer, but you can ask any good programmer to explain what the code is doing in Firefox, line by line because the source is open to all people. Maybe this may not affect you, but who knows when Microsoft could be using this for his own advantage.

While all this reasons are important, you should be using Firefox primarily because it is more secure and provides a better browsing experience than Internet Explorer. Maybe Microsoft will redesign or rewrite completely Internet Explorer in some future to be a more stable, but you can wait or start using a superior product that gets better every day, immediately.
